摘要: The film formation method includes transferring an object to be processed into a process chamber; controlling a temperature of the object to be processed to be equal to or lower than 350° C.; and supplying an aminosilane gas as a Si source gas and an oxidizing gas into the process chamber, wherein the oxidizing gas consists of a first oxidizing gas comprising at least one selected from the group consisting of an O2 gas and an O3 gas, and a second oxidizing gas comprising at least one selected from the group consisting of a H2O gas and a H2O2 gas, thereby forming a silicon oxide film on a surface of the object to be processed.

摘要: A slimming method includes transferring an object to be processed on which a patterned carbon-containing thin film is formed into a process chamber in an oxidation apparatus; and oxidizing and removing the surface of the carbon-containing thin film by an oxidizing gas while supplying moisture into the process chamber, to reduce widths of the protruded portions on the pattern of the carbon-containing thin film.
